With just two losses by a combined four points, including in the last second to No. 3 Kansas, the University of Wisconsin men’s basketball team has cracked the Top 25.

The Badgers (8-2) moved into the No. 22 spot in Monday’s latest AP poll.

Purdue (10-0) is the No. 1 team in the nation, followed by Virginia (8-0) and UConn (11-0).

Wisconsin’s only losses came to Kansas 69-68 in overtime — in the Bahamas — when the Jayhawks scored a controversial last-second bucket to win it, and 78-75 to Wake Forest (7-3), which is not in the Top 25. Kansas has since dropped to No. 8 in the poll.

The Badgers’ biggest win of the season could arguably have been over then-No. 13 Maryland 64-59 a week ago at the Kohl Center. The Terps (8-2) have since dropped to No. 20.

Wisconsin, which has La Crosse native Jordan Davis starting at shooting guard, also beat Marquette on the road 80-77 in overtime. The Golden Eagles (8-3) are sitting just outside the Top 25.

Other Big 10 teams in the Top 25 include Indiana (8-2) at 14, Illinois (7-3) at 18 and Ohio State (7-2) right behind Wisconsin at 23.
